    28 gauge slugs have not been in production for quite some time now. I think (someone can help me out with the date here) they stopped making these slugs sometime in the 1960's. They are big with the slug collectors now and very expensive. Hope this helps.

    sport has it right, these are purely a collectible these days and relatively pricey (typically, $2 per round or more, depending on condition and packaging).
